Oswego County Aerial Spray Is Postponed – Again
The Oswego County Health Department postponed its plans to spray an area of central Oswego County tonight due to the high winds. Wind speed is one of the many parameters used to make the determination to proceed with aerial spraying. Weather permitting, the department will resume aerial spraying Friday evening, Aug. 26.
